CentOs 部署.net8环境
时间: 2024-10-13 22:06:35 浏览: 19
部署.NET Core 8环境到CentOS上通常需要几个步骤:
1. **更新系统**:
先确保你的CentOS是最新的,因为新版本的软件包支持会更好。运行 `sudo yum update` 或者 `sudo dnf update`。
2. **安装依赖**:
安装必要的开发工具包,如GCC、Bash和Git:
```bash
sudo yum install epel-release -y
sudo yum install dotnet-sdk-netcore8 gcc-c++ git
```
3. **下载并设置环境变量**:
下载最新的.NET SDK,可以访问官方GitHub页面或通过命令行获取最新版本:
```
curl -sL https://dotnet.microsoft.com/download/dotnet-core/$(curl -sL https://dotnet.microsoft.com/download/dotnet-core) | bash
export PATH="$HOME/.dotnet/bin:$PATH"
```
确认安装成功,运行 `dotnet --version` 检查.NET Core 8是否已安装。
4. **创建项目**:
使用命令行创建一个新的.NET Core Web应用程序:
```
dotnet new webapp -n YourProjectName
cd YourProjectName
```
5. **启动应用**:
进入项目目录后,运行 `dotnet run` 来启动开发服务器。
6. **配置防火墙**:
如果你需要在外部访问你的应用,记得开放相应的端口(默认是HTTP的80和HTTPS的443)。
7. **验证部署**:
测试你的应用是否正常工作,可以在本地浏览器输入 `http://localhost:5000`(假设默认端口)。
阅读全文